Professor Shailesh Chandrasekharan is a faculty member in the Department of Physics at Duke University. His research centers on understanding quantum field theories in a non-perturbative manner, with a focus on lattice formulations of theories, particularly in highly correlated fermionic systems. He is also deeply interested in condensed matter, particle, and nuclear physics. A significant part of his work involves developing novel Monte Carlo algorithms to tackle complex problems within these domains. He is especially intrigued by solutions to the difficult sign problem that affects quantum systems. Since becoming a professor in 2018, he has contributed to advancing the field through various publications, grants, and research initiatives.
